A Science of Specialty Roasting
The precise art of coffee roasting is far more than simply adding heat to green beans. It's a nuanced mixture of experience, artistry, and an intimate knowledge of the bean's origin. Experts carefully monitor temperature, time, and content levels, converting those firm green beans into the fragrant dark coffee chaff we all appreciate. This involves skillful adjustments throughout the roast, working to unlock the bean's intrinsic tastes and fragrances while limiting undesirable bitterness or scorches. Ultimately, a experienced roaster produces a distinctive coffee that displays the best characteristics of its growing area.

Exploring The Coffee Cupping & Flavor Descriptions
To truly explore the complexities of high-quality coffee, a tasting is an essential practice. This structured assessment involves carefully analyzing the fragrance, flavor, mouthfeel, and acidity of different coffee seeds. Cupping trials typically result in a detailed set of tasting notes, which might mention suggestions of chocolate, berries, spiced elements, or even faint rustic undertones. These details help roasters and enthusiasts alike in pinpoint the distinctive personality of each batch and to consumers choose informed decisions about their favorite beans.
### Discovering Remarkable Coffee Origins
Exploring beyond the familiar supermarket sack of ground beans reveals a universe of captivating specialty coffee origins. From the vibrant highlands of Ethiopia, celebrated for its traditional heirloom varieties, to the volcanic slopes of Guatemala, producing beans with a unique chocolatey note, each geographic area imparts a unique profile to the resulting cup. Consider the intricate floral notes from Murang'a coffees, or the sweet richness of Indonesian cultivations. Finally, understanding these high-quality coffee areas and their individual environments deepens your knowledge and improves the brew experience.
